The majority of the cleansing service operators we talked with utilized individual cost savings to begin their organizations, then reinvested their early revenues to money development - commercial cleaning. If you require to acquire devices, you should be able to discover funding, particularly if you can show that you've put some of your own cash into the business.

Some recommendations: Do an extensive inventory of your possessions. People usually have more possessions than they instantly recognize. This could consist of cost savings accounts, equity in real estate, pension, cars, leisure equipment, collections and other investments. You may decide to sell properties for money or use them as collateral for a loan.

Lots of a successful company has been started with credit cards. The next rational action after collecting your own resources is to approach good friends and loved ones who think in you and desire to assist you prosper. Beware with these arrangements; no matter how close you are, present yourself professionally, put whatever in writing, and make sure the people you approach can pay for to take the risk of buying your business.

Using the "strength in numbers" principle, browse for somebody who may want to team up with you in your endeavor. You might choose someone who has monetary resources and wishes to work side-by-side with you in business. Or you may find someone who has cash to invest however no interest in doing the actual work.

Take benefit of the abundance of regional, state and federal programs developed to support small companies. Make your very first stop the U.S. Small Service Administration; then examine different other programs. Women, minorities and veterans should examine out niche financing possibilities developed to help these groups get into service. In fact, your cars are basically your business on wheels. They require to be thoroughly selected and properly maintained to sufficiently serve and represent you. For a housemaid service, an economy automobile or station wagon must suffice. You require sufficient space to shop devices and materials, and to carry your cleaning teams, but you generally won't be hauling around tools big enough to need a van or little truck.

If you supply the cars, paint your business's name, logo and phone number on them. This markets your service all over town. If your workers use their own cars and trucks-- which is especially typical with house maid services-- request evidence that they have adequate insurance coverage to cover them in case of an accident.

The type of vehicles you'll need for a janitorial service depends on the size and kind of equipment you utilize in addition to the size and number of your crews. An economy car or station wagon might work if you're doing reasonably light cleaning in smaller sized workplaces, however for many janitorial organizations, you're most likely to require a truck or van.

A great ut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a brand-new one will range from $18,000 up. Coordinate your billing system with your consumers' payable procedures. office cleaning service. Openly ask what you can do to ensure timely payment; that might include validating the right billing address and discovering out what documents might be needed to help the customer identify the credibility of the billing. Keep in mind that lots of big business pay certain kinds of invoices on certain days of the month; learn if your consumers do that, and schedule your billings to show up in time for the next payment cycle.

Terms consist of the date the billing is due, any discount for early payment and extra charges for late payment. It's likewise an excellent concept to particularly specify the date the invoice becomes unpaid to prevent any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, make sure your billing specifies that it's a late payment or rebilling fee, not a finance charge.

Discuss any upcoming specials, brand-new services or other info that may encourage your clients to use more of your services. Add a flier or pamphlet to the envelope-- even though the invoice is going to an existing customer, you never ever know where your pamphlets will wind up.
